I heard AJ Hinch on the radio say something interesting. He called Devenski his “lefty specialist.” Devenski “The Dragon” has reverse career splits. His change is murder on lefties. It’s like an old Christy Matthewson vanishing pitch. He leaked some oil last year at the end. I don’t think the can use him quite as much this year. He’s gotten two saves in the last week or so and both times, it’s been clean 9th where there at least a couple LHBs coming up. Last night the ninth was Gordon, Segura and Cano. So if you are holding any shares of the Astros pen and you’re reading the tea leaves, I would expect some saves for Giles and Devenski in the 9th depending on match ups. I think they would also like to get Peacock depending on usage of the other two or also get him some two to three inning close outs as well.

I was reading Oaktown above about the Astros pen and it reminded me of a recent conversation I had with Magoo. The evolution of how managers use their pen is leading me to favor sv+hlds vs just saves alone. Its just something I’m not sure I want to commit to yet. In the past it felt like there were more clear cut roles but now its getting very ambiguous with some teams. And honestly it makes more sense from a real baseball perspective. Take the current problem with Kenley. People over invested and are now burned. But if they were paying attention last year or even to me in the comments last year, Roberts was over-using him when he didn’t have to. Sending him out to face the 6,7,8 hitter with a three run lead after pitching 2 of the last three games was dumb. Sorry, I really hate Roberts. Im digressing too much here. AnyDAhoo, what is the best way to fix this for fantasy. If you go sv+hld then closers have zero value outside of their K’s and ratio help, if you leave it the way it is then you spend more time and roster spots than necessary trying to guess the next save opp. My best guess so far would be to count saves as two points and holds as one.
